Spice 1's second of two greatest-hits collections in two years, Hits, Vol. 3 compiles a modest number of the notorious West Coast hardcore rapper's performances. The dozen songs featured on this best-of come from a variety of obscure sources, and it's very questionable whether or not these songs were really so-called "hits" since Spice 1 had few, if any, hits since the mid-'90s. Furthermore, though you'd probably presume that a greatest-hits collection such as this would encompass Spice 1's numerous albums for Jive during the '90s -- like the excellent Hits collection had -- that is not the case here. As mentioned, the dozen songs on Hits, Vol. 3 are obscure recordings most fans probably have never heard. Thus, you should think of this best-of album as a rarities collection since it's the more accurate description. Unfortunately, Thug World Entertainment assumed titling this collection as a hits rather than rarities collection would no doubt sell better, even if listeners were misled in the process. Regardless, many guests appear over the course of this album -- Too $hort, Rappin' 4-Tay, MJG, Three 6 Mafia, Jayo Felony, Tray Deee -- and that may be reason enough for many to seek out this collection.
